Microsoft Office 2011 to ship in October at lower prices

Microsoft Office 2011Microsoft announced this morning that its upcoming Microsoft Office 2011 for the Macintosh will ship at the “end of October”. Like the previous 2008 edition, Office 2011 will ship in Home/Student and Home/Business editions, however both will sell at prices below the current versions.

Home/Student Edition – $119.00 list – (currently $149.95) contains updated Word, Excel, Powerpoint, and Messenger applications. A three-install Family Pack will list for $149.00.

Home/Business Edition – $199.00 list – (currently $399.95) contains Word, Excel, Powerpoint, Messenger, and the new Outlook eMail client (replacing Entourage). Outlook 2011 will have much improved compatibility with Microsoft Exchange corporate eMail systems as well as POP/IMAP improvements. A three-install Multi-Pack will list for $279.00.

Those purchasing Office 2008 Home or Business for the Mac from today until Office 2011 ships will be eligible for a free upgrade.
